Twin Valley Raiders BIO
The Twin Valley Raiders are a prominent high school football team based in Pennsylvania, known for their competitive spirit and dedication to the sport. Established as a formidable force in local football, the Raiders have built a strong legacy over the years. Their participation in events like the Baseballtown Gridiron Classic showcases their talent and commitment to excellence on the field.
On September 22, 2018, the Twin Valley Raiders faced off against the Conrad Weiser Scouts at the FirstEnergy Stadium - Reading.
